Notification mail's are automatically send to external participants (people only defined in an adressbook - no tine20 account) when other participants accept/decline a meeting. How do we disable sending of these email's to "external users" as "internal users" can do them-self by changing the setting "Preferences->Calendar->Get Notification emails = On all updates but attendee responses"

This can't be configured.

please note, that sending updates on participant status change is part of the iMIP (iCal over Mail) protocol.

I think there is a feature request already in the tracker about letting the organizer choose if updates should be send or not via UI.
